We are looking for a Reno-based A/V Design Engineer. This position will be the sole point of responsibility for translating Audio Visual systems into a viable design enabling Teledata to deliver a functioning system to our clients. This is NOT a remote position.

 

What part does this role play?

The Lead A/V Engineer will deliver a descriptive scope for its operation to the Sales and Programming team, and become the technical authority to support the CAD, Integration, and Install teams working together to bring the design to life.

 

The Audio Visual Design Engineer translates quotes into a viable design which may include: Video Teleconferencing; Audio DSP systems (‎BSS / Biamp / QSC); Projection and Display Devices; Video Wall Display Systems; Digital Signage Systems; Crestron / AMX Controls; Polycom RealPresence; Cisco TelePresence systems; Wireless Microphones; PTZ Wall Cameras; Absen / Barco / Planar / Pryzm / VueWall Displays; Dante; Evertz; VBrick; Grass Valley; Christie Spiders; Cisco Unified Communications; Skype for Business / Microsoft Teams Video & IM; VoIP and future Technologies.

 

What will this role be doing?

The job responsibilities of the A/V Design Engineer include the following:

·         Conceptualize from scratch A/V systems designs for Teledata client companies

·         Interface & maintain ongoing dialogue for projects with Clients, Sales, and Tech Ops and purchasing team members

·         Provide documentation for quotes & bid packages detailing equipment, cost, labor estimates, pre-installation requirements, and site survey results

·         Develop detailed Bill of Materials (BOM), detailed infrastructure drawings using tools such as Bluebeam, Visio, CAD, etc., for architect, general contractor and electrical contractor. Use and create final engineering drawings for rack layout, system wiring and custom plates or cabling assemblies and equipment purchase schedules

·         Maintain awareness of emerging technology that can fit our client’s budget without sacrificing quality or reliability

·         Demonstrate Installation Techniques when needed to support the installation team.

 

Project lifecycle is important and learning the standards our clients are comfortable with is just as important as selling new technology and solutions where they fit. The position bears the responsibility to develop long lasting client partnerships & work with team members to maintain the account on all levels.

 

The A/V Design Engineer will be able to help in this area by:

·         Assist in the preparation of consultant specified bids and submittals

·         Assist and perform client site visits for initial surveys, ongoing technical assessment, and support for tech ops during integration, install, & commissioning

·         Assist the programmer with technical direction, sometimes hands on, when developing user interfaces & control programs and be able to support Crestron, QSC, Biamp or BSS programming.

·         Create and manage change orders to assist with maintain or increasing profitability on projects

·         Assist with technical oversight, red lines, and design questions during integration & commissioning of systems

·         Capture field mark ups and assist with generating As-Built drawings sets for the final design package
